Why Coimbatore’s Manufacturing Sector Demands Specialised Factory Security Solutions
Coimbatore is not a generic industrial city. Its manufacturing ecosystem is highly concentrated in specific sectors — pumps and motors, textile machinery, wet grinders, precision engineering, auto components, and food processing — which means its security vulnerabilities are also sector-specific. A one-size-fits-all guard deployment that works for a commercial mall is wholly inadequate for a pump manufacturing unit operating three production shifts, handling metal billets worth crores, and employing contract workers who rotate weekly.
The security landscape in Coimbatore has grown significantly more complex since 2022. New industrial clusters around Thudiyalur, Malumichampatti, Kinathukadavu, and the SIPCOT zones have brought larger facilities with extended perimeters, more entry points, and greater volumes of raw material and finished goods moving in and out daily. Each of these movement points is a potential vulnerability that factory security solutions Coimbatore must systematically address.

Coimbatore’s Manufacturing Landscape in 2026: What Security Solutions Must Protect
Understanding the asset profile of Coimbatore’s factories is the starting point for any competent security assessment. The city’s manufacturing base includes:
| Industry Segment | Key Assets at Risk | Primary Security Challenge |
|---|---|---|
| Pump & Motor Manufacturing | Copper windings, aluminium castings, finished motors | Metal theft, night shift vulnerability |
| Textile Mills | Cotton bales, yarn, finished fabric, machinery | Raw material pilferage, fire risk |
| Auto Component Plants | Precision parts, proprietary tooling, alloy materials | Intellectual property, vendor access control |
| Wet Grinder / Home Appliances | Finished goods inventory, granite rollers, motors | Loading dock security, inventory shrinkage |
| Food Processing Units | Cold storage, perishable inventory, packaging | Hygiene compliance, vendor verification |
| Chemical / Pharma Facilities | Regulated substances, lab equipment, formulations | Hazardous material access, regulatory compliance |
| Precision Engineering | CNC machines, tooling, client technical drawings | Industrial espionage, night shift access |

Core Components of Effective Factory Security Solutions in Coimbatore
When plant managers and procurement teams search for factory security solutions in Coimbatore, they are typically looking for a layered protection architecture — not a single service. The following components represent the baseline for any credible industrial protection system in 2026.
1. Trained Industrial Security Personnel
Physical guarding remains the foundation of factory security solutions Coimbatore providers deliver. Industrial security guards differ from commercial guards in that they are trained to operate within factory environments where heavy machinery is running, chemicals may be present, and production cannot stop for a security incident. For Coimbatore factories, this means security personnel who:
- Understand shift changeover protocols and can conduct accurate handover documentation
- Are familiar with the specific machinery types in the facility (textile looms, CNC machining centres, pump test rigs, etc.)
- Know how to respond to factory-specific emergencies including machinery fires, chemical spills, and electrical incidents
- Can manage worker access disputes and contractor entry without halting production
- Have passed PSARA-mandated training, background checks, and medical fitness standards

2. Perimeter Security and Gate Management
For manufacturing plants in Coimbatore, perimeter control is often the first and most critical layer of factory security solutions. Most industrial facilities have compound walls, but the real vulnerability lies at gates — particularly during material delivery, finished goods dispatch, and shift change. Effective perimeter and gate management includes:
- Manned entry gates with documented visitor and vehicle registers
- Separate personnel entry and vehicle entry points wherever possible
- Vehicle under-body inspection protocols at dispatch and delivery gates
- Pass systems for contractors, vendors, and service personnel
- Night shift gate duty with increased vigilance between 10 PM and 6 AM — statistically the highest-risk window for manufacturing facilities

3. Access Control Systems
Access control in factory security solutions Coimbatore deployments means determining who can enter which area of the factory — and enforcing those boundaries consistently across three shifts, 365 days a year. Industrial access control systems for Coimbatore factories should differentiate between:
- General production floor (open to verified employees)
- Restricted manufacturing zones (limited to authorised technical staff)
- Raw material and finished goods stores (controlled access with documentation)
- Server rooms, engineering drawing archives, and quality labs
- Chemical storage areas requiring MSDS-compliant access protocols
Access control systems work best when integrated with security personnel who enforce compliance — technology alone cannot prevent a determined insider threat. This human-technology integration is a defining feature of mature factory security solutions in Coimbatore.
4. Round-the-Clock Surveillance Monitoring
Surveillance systems in factory security solutions Coimbatore play a supporting role to security personnel in industrial environments. CCTV coverage of production floors, warehouses, loading docks, parking areas, and perimeter walls enables security supervisors to monitor activity remotely and review footage in the event of an incident. For manufacturing facilities in Coimbatore, surveillance deployment considerations include:
- Coverage of all entry and exit points with recording capability
- Night-vision capable cameras for outdoor and warehouse applications
- Storage of at least 30 days of footage for incident investigation
- Live monitoring during high-risk periods — material dispatch, shift changeover, late-night operations

5. Fire Safety Integration
Coimbatore’s textile mills, chemical plants, and pump manufacturing units all carry elevated fire risk. Industrial security personnel must be trained in fire prevention as part of their core competency — not treated as a separate function. Fire safety services in Coimbatore integrated within the broader factory security framework include fire extinguisher operation, evacuation marshalling, assembly point management, and coordination with Coimbatore Fire and Rescue Services (TNFRS).
6. Emergency Response Protocols
Every manufacturing facility implementing factory security solutions Coimbatore should have documented emergency response procedures that security personnel are trained to activate without waiting for management instruction. These protocols cover:
- Fire, explosion, or chemical release response
- Medical emergency on the production floor
- Workplace altercation or labour unrest
- External threat or forced entry attempt
- Natural disaster response (flooding is relevant for low-lying Coimbatore industrial areas)
Industrial Security Requirements by Manufacturing Sector in Coimbatore
Effective factory security solutions in Coimbatore are not generic — they are calibrated to the specific risks, shift patterns, and regulatory requirements of each industrial sector.
1. Pump and Motor Manufacturing Units
Factory security solutions Coimbatore pump and motor manufacturers rely on address the raw materials involved — copper, aluminium, stainless steel castings — carry significant scrap value. Copper theft is a well-documented problem across India’s manufacturing belt, and Coimbatore pump factories are no exception. Industrial security solutions for this sector prioritise metal storage security, weighbridge documentation at dispatch gates, and night shift supervision of raw material yards.
2. Textile Mills and Yarn Manufacturing
The textile sector in Coimbatore — encompassing spinning mills, weaving units, and dyeing facilities — operates largely on continuous production schedules with minimal stoppage. Security in these environments must accommodate large workforces rotating across three shifts, frequent entry of contract workers during maintenance periods, and the fire risk inherent in cotton dust environments. Factory safety protocols here must include fire safety training as a mandatory component of every security guard’s induction.
3. Auto Component and Precision Engineering Plants
Auto component manufacturers servicing OEMs like Hyundai, TVS, and Ashok Leyland have contractually mandated security standards they must meet. Industrial protection systems for these facilities need documented visitor management (no unregistered person on the production floor), strict camera coverage of assembly lines, and access restrictions around inspection and testing areas where proprietary specifications are handled.
4. Food Processing and Agro-Industrial Units
Coimbatore’s proximity to agricultural districts means a significant number of food processing units — from coffee curing to spice milling to poultry processing — operate in and around the city. Security in these facilities intersects with food safety compliance: security personnel must be aware of hygiene protocols, must not compromise sanitary zones, and must manage supplier vehicle access in ways that do not expose processing areas to contamination risk.
PSARA Compliance and Regulatory Standards for Factory Security in Coimbatore
Any manufacturing facility seeking factory security solutions Coimbatore must verify that the agency holds a valid PSARA licence issued by the Tamil Nadu government. The Private Security Agencies Regulation Act, 2005 sets minimum standards for:
- Security guard training duration and curriculum
- Background verification requirements (criminal record check, address verification)
- Minimum age (18 years) and educational qualification (Class VIII pass)
- Medical fitness standards for field deployment
- Supervision ratios (supervisor to guard ratios mandated by state rules)
- Provision of uniforms, identity cards, and equipment
For Coimbatore factories with ISO 9001, ISO 45001 (occupational health and safety), or sector-specific certifications, the security agency’s PSARA compliance forms part of the supplier audit documentation. Insurers covering manufacturing facilities also increasingly require evidence of PSARA-licensed guarding as a condition of industrial risk cover.

Additional regulatory considerations for Coimbatore factories include Tamil Nadu Factories Act compliance (specifically provisions relating to safety officers and emergency protocols), Fire Prevention and Life Safety Code adherence for facilities above certain occupancy thresholds, and MSME security infrastructure guidelines for smaller units applying for bank loans or government schemes.
Common Factory Security Failures That Coimbatore Manufacturers Must Avoid
Drawing from real-world discussions on platforms like Quora, Reddit, and industry forums, the following patterns represent the most frequently cited security failures at manufacturing plants in Tier-2 industrial cities like Coimbatore:
1. Relying on Informal or Unregistered Guards
A significant portion of Coimbatore’s smaller factories still rely on informal watchmen — often retired local residents — rather than trained, PSARA-licensed security personnel. While this may reduce immediate cost, it exposes the factory owner to legal liability (PSARA violations carry penalties), insurance invalidation, and genuine protection gaps during incidents where trained response is essential.
2. Inadequate Night Shift Coverage
Manufacturing facilities that run day-only production often reduce security to a single guard overnight. This is precisely when the greatest risk materialises — perimeter breach, material theft, and equipment vandalism are disproportionately night-time incidents. Professional factory security solutions Coimbatore factory security solutions in Coimbatore include structured night shift protocols with supervisor check-in systems that verify guard alertness throughout the shift.
3. No Contractor Management System
Coimbatore factories engage large numbers of contractors — maintenance engineers, cleaning services, canteen vendors, and annual maintenance contract (AMC) technicians. Without a structured contractor access system, these individuals may enter restricted areas, remove materials, or create safety hazards. A documented contractor management protocol — with photo ID verification, area-specific passes, and escort requirements for sensitive zones — is a baseline industrial security requirement.
4. Treating Security and Safety as Separate Functions
In many Coimbatore factories, the EHS (Environment, Health and Safety) team and the security department operate in silos. This creates gaps — particularly during emergencies where both functions need to coordinate immediately. Integrated factory security solutions merge security and safety response protocols, training security personnel to act as the first line of emergency response in partnership with the EHS team.
5. Absence of Documented Security Audits
Without periodic security audits — typically quarterly for manufacturing facilities — vulnerabilities accumulate unnoticed. Entry point cameras fail, access logs go unreviewed, guard posts are skipped during patrol, and contractor passes are not deactivated after work completion. A professional security provider conducts documented audits and provides management reports that enable factory owners to maintain security programme integrity over time.

Factory Security Audit Checklist for Coimbatore Manufacturing Plants
Before engaging a security provider — or evaluating the performance of an existing one — Coimbatore factory managers can use the following checklist to assess the current state of their industrial protection systems:
| Security Area | Questions to Ask |
|---|---|
| Personnel Standards | Are all guards PSARA-licensed and background-verified? Are they medically fit and uniformed? Do they have valid identity cards? |
| Perimeter Integrity | Are all entry/exit points manned or controlled? Is the compound wall maintained without gaps? Are back gates locked when not in use? |
| Access Control | Is visitor registration documented? Are contractor passes time-limited? Are restricted zones enforced consistently across all three shifts? |
| Night Shift Protocols | Is guard alertness verified during night shifts? Is there a supervisor check-in system? Are loading docks secured after dispatch hours? |
| Surveillance | Are cameras operational at all entry/exit points? Is footage being recorded and retained for 30+ days? Is live monitoring active during high-risk periods? |
| Emergency Response | Do security guards know the fire evacuation route? When did they last conduct a fire drill? Do they have direct contact numbers for police, fire, and ambulance? |
| Documentation | Is the occurrence book maintained daily? Are incident reports filed within 24 hours? Is the security audit report reviewed quarterly by management? |
| PSARA Compliance | Has the security agency provided a copy of its Tamil Nadu PSARA licence? Are personnel records available for inspection? |
